Multi–Church? : Analytic Reflections on the Metaphysics of Multi–Site and Multi–Service Ecclesiology

Multi-site and multi-service ecclesiology has become common place in many areas over recent decades. This innovation has not been subjected to rigorous systematic or analytic theological thought.
